+## ----------------------- ##
+## AC_C_RESTRICT and C++. ##
+## ----------------------- ##
+
+AT_SETUP([AC_C_RESTRICT and C++])
+
+# In some compiler suites, the left hand doesn't know about everything
+# the right hand does; or the user mixes the C compiler from one suite
+# with the C++ compiler from another. In this case, Sun WorkShop CC
+# not like the _Restrict accepted by cc.
+
+AT_DATA([configure.ac],
+[[AC_INIT
+AC_PROG_CC
+AC_PROG_CXX
+AC_C_RESTRICT
+AC_CONFIG_HEADERS([config.h])
+AC_CONFIG_FILES([Makefile])
+AC_OUTPUT
+]])
+
+AT_DATA([Makefile.in],
+[[CC = @CC@
+CXX = @CXX@
+CFLAGS = @CFLAGS@
+CXXFLAGS = @CXXFLAGS@
+CPPFLAGS = -I. @CPPFLAGS@
+OBJEXT = @OBJEXT@
+all: foo.$(OBJEXT) bar.$(OBJEXT)
+cpp-works:
+ $(CXX) $(CPPFLAGS) $(CXXFLAGS) -c cpp-works.cpp
+foo.$(OBJEXT): foo.c
+ $(CC) $(CPPFLAGS) $(CFLAGS) -c foo.c
+bar.$(OBJEXT): bar.cpp
+ $(CXX) $(CPPFLAGS) $(CXXFLAGS) -c bar.cpp
+]])
+
+AT_DATA([foo.c],
+[[#include <config.h>
+
+int foo (int * restrict i1, int * restrict i2)
+{
+ return i1[0] + i2[0];
+}
+]])
+
+cp foo.c bar.cpp
+
+AT_DATA([cpp-works.cpp],
+[[// This file is just to test whether we have a working C++ compiler at all
+class foo { int x; };
+class foo foobar;
+]])
+
+AT_CHECK([autoconf])
+AT_CHECK([autoheader])
+AT_CHECK([./configure], [], [ignore], [ignore])
+AT_CHECK([${MAKE-make} cpp-works || exit 77], [], [ignore], [ignore])
+AT_CHECK([${MAKE-make}], [], [ignore], [ignore])
+
+AT_CLEANUP
